Estimated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$7,500 (larger or more complex projects)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small slab leveling |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Driveway leveling | $2,000 - $4,500 |
| Porch/foundation pad leveling | $2,500 - $5,500 |
| Basement floor leveling | $3,500 - $7,500 |
| Large concrete slab adjustment | $4,000 - $8,000 |
| Settlement repair | $2,500 - $6,000 |
Key Cost Influences
Concrete foundation leveling in Shelby County, KY, involves adjusting and stabilizing existing concrete slabs to ensure a level and secure surface. This process can address issues such as settling, cracking, or unevenness in residential or commercial properties, helping to restore structural integrity and improve property value.
- Materials used typically include polyurethane foam or mudjacking slurry, selected based on project scope and soil conditions.
- Scope can range from small residential patios to larger commercial slabs, with size influencing the complexity and duration of the work.
- Labor complexity varies depending on the foundation's condition, accessibility, and the need for additional repairs or reinforcement.
- Permitting requirements are generally minimal but should be verified with local Shelby County regulations for certain projects.
- Additional services may include crack repair, drainage improvements, or soil stabilization to support long-term foundation stability.
Project Size & Scope
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small residential slabs (e.g., driveways, patios) |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Basement or large slab leveling | $5,000 - $12,000 |
| Foundation underpinning or significant repairs | $10,000 - $25,000 |
| Multiple areas or extensive leveling | $15,000 - $30,000 |
